My wife and I stayed at the Hanover House,and found the bed comfortable,the room clean,and the breakfast simply great. We made use of the bicycles provided, and the sun deck with our morning coffee. It's located within walking distance of both the Steamship ferry and Main St. of Vine Haven. more
